Synopsis

With the advent of the World Wide Web, electronic commerce has revolutionized traditional commerce, boosting sales and facilitating exchanges of merchandise and information. The emergence of wireless and mobile networks has made possible the introduction of electronic commerce to a new application and research area: mobile commerce. Handheld Computing for Mobile Commerce: Applications, Concepts and Technologies offers 22 outstanding chapters from 71 world-renowned scholars and IT professionals covering themes such as handheld computing for mobile commerce, handheld computing research and technologies, wireless networks and handheld/mobile security, and handheld images and video. It includes research and development results of lasting significance in the theory, design, implementation, analysis, and application of handheld computing. This book is essential for IT students, researchers, and professionals seeking to better understand handheld devices and concepts, thereby producing more useful and effective handheld applications and products.

About the Author

Wen-Chen Hu received a BE, ME, MS, and PhD all in computer science, from the Tamkang University (Taiwan, 1984), the National Central University (Taiwan, 1986), the University of Iowa (Iowa City, USA, 1993), and the University of Florida (Gainesville, USA, 1998). He was an assistant professor in the Department of Computer Science and Software Engineering at the Auburn University (Alabama, USA) for several years. Currently, he is an associate professor in the Department of Computer Science at the University of North Dakota (Grand Forks, USA). He is the editor-in-chief of the International Journal of Handheld Computing Research (IJHCR) and an associate editor of the Journal of Information Technology Research (JITR). Dr. Hu has participated on over ten editorial advisory/review board members of international journals/books and more than ten track/session chairs and program committee members of international conferences. He has also won awards for best papers, best reviewers, and community services. Dr. Hu has been teaching more than ten years at US universities, has taught over ten different computer/IT-related courses, and has advised more than fifty graduate students. He has published over seventy articles in refereed journals, conference proceedings, books, and encyclopedias, edited three books, and solely authored a book entitled Internet-Enabled Handheld Devices, Computing, and Programming: Mobile Commerce and Personal Data Applications. His current research interests include handheld computing, electronic and mobile commerce systems, Web technologies, and databases. He is a member of the IEEE Computer Society and ACM (Association for Computing Machinery).
